Square Enix has brought another Dragon Quest game to Android devices today and this time it is Dragon Quest VI: Realms of Revelation. For those of you who follow the series in order, Dragon Quest VI is the final chapter of the Zenithian trilogy, which takes place in two parallel worlds, all of which is to save your world from having darkness engulf it.

Tales from the Borderlands Episode 3 get a new trailer, arrive this Thursday for Android devices
A week or so ago we reported on the next episode of TellTale Games’ Tales from the Borderlands series would be showing up this week, and true to the company’s word it will be arriving right on schedule. They are doing their usual staggered release, with PC and console gamers getting Episode 3: Catch A Ride today and tomorrow, while Android and iOS gamers will be getting it on Thursday.
